Does anyone make the pushrods in the shocks from SS ? I keep breaking mine. I bought a set of aluminum shocks for my Sav 25 and i've broke all but 2 in 2 weeks. Now i got all stock back on it, but each break was the same , right where threads on rods start. would make sense to me to make some better ones and not sell a $140 set of shocks with same cheap ass rods.
 
I've heard and read that aluminum bodied savage shocks aren't very good regardless who's you buy. Especially with anything over 30 weight oil.

What I have read is that people that do buy aftermarket aluminum shocks have better luck running stock shock shafts instead of whatever comes in them. At least the guys that have bough HB, GPM or integy shocks.
